PHP

Écrire un Code Propre avec Laravel : Jamie Peters, l’Artisan du Jour

04 mai 2026 | 6 min de lecture
Retour aux php

Dans l’univers effervescent du développement web, écrire un code propre reste un défi majeur, surtout avec la complexité croissante des projets. Laravel, framework PHP devenu incontournable, s’impose comme un allié précieux pour allier performance et maintenabilité. L’histoire de Jamie Peters, artisan du code reconnu, illustre parfaitement cette transformation profonde. Avant de découvrir Laravel en 2018, Jamie écrivait du PHP pur, sans cadre ni organisation stricte, focalisé uniquement sur le fonctionnement immédiat de son code. Aujourd’hui, son travail s’articule autour de bonnes pratiques qui garantissent un code clair, structuré et durable, à tel point que le développement est devenu pour lui une passion plus qu’un simple métier. Cette évolution témoigne du pouvoir de Laravel pour insuffler rigueur et élégance dans la programmation. À travers des exemples concrets et quelques révélations sur les dernières versions de Laravel, cet article met en lumière les clés d’un code propre et optimisé, où l’efficacité se conjugue avec la simplicité.

En bref :

  • Laravel transforme la programmation PHP en une expérience structurée et maintenable.
  • Jamie Peters incarne l’artisan du code qui a su adopter et propager ces bonnes pratiques.
  • Les dernières évolutions du framework facilitent la gestion des architectures complexes et l’optimisation du code.
  • La qualité du code est décisive pour la maintenabilité et la pérennité des applications web.
  • Intégrer ces concepts dans son développement favorise l’émergence de projets performants et évolutifs.

Laravel et la révolution du code propre dans le développement web

Depuis sa découverte de Laravel en 2018, Jamie Peters a profondément transformé sa manière de coder. Ce framework PHP a permis une structuration essentielle, donnant une nouvelle dimension à la façon dont il abordait ses projets. Là où auparavant il écrivait du code fonctionnel sans s’inquiéter de la portée à long terme, Laravel a introduit des conventions et des designs patterns qui facilitent la lisibilité et la maintenabilité.

Cette structuration s’appuie notamment sur le concept d’inversion des dépendances, largement popularisé dans la communauté Laravel et permettant une découpe modulaire du code. Cette approche évite le piège des fonctions trop imbriquées et encourage une architecture claire. Pour illustrer, dans une application SaaS, il est désormais simple de substituer une implémentation d’interface sans retoucher les autres parties du système, un gain non négligeable pour la maintenance.

Les nouveautés 2024 : vers un développement plus fluide et durable

Les dernières versions de Laravel, sorties en 2024, ont introduit plusieurs fonctionnalités renforçant la maintenabilité et l’optimisation du code. Par exemple, la prise en charge native des modèles de données avec des castings améliorés simplifie le travail sur les entités complexes, en assurant que les données soient toujours correctement typées et transformées, ce qui évite les erreurs fréquentes en programmation.

Un autre ajout notable concerne le système de cache auto-régénérant décrit par Jamie lui-même lors de ses conférences. Ce mécanisme garde en cache les données dynamiques tout en détectant automatiquement les changements de modèle, sans nécessiter d’interventions manuelles ni de délais d’expiration arbitraires. Cette optimisation rend les applications plus réactives tout en réduisant la charge serveur.

Nouveautés des sorties produits Laravel de janvier

Le début de l’année 2026 marque une étape importante dans l’évolution du framework Laravel, avec plusieurs mises à jour clés qui renforcent à la fois l’infrastructure et l’expérience développeur. Cette phase de sorties produits en janvier introduit notamment Laravel Private…

Laravel Cloud CLI : Déployez et Gérez Vos Applications Laravel Directement depuis le Terminal

La gestion et le déploiement d’applications Laravel gagnent en efficacité grâce à une nouveauté marquante : le Laravel Cloud CLI. Cette interface en ligne de commande, intégrée directement au terminal, révolutionne la manière dont les développeurs interagissent avec leur infrastructure…

Jamie Peters : l’artisan du code, une inspiration pour les développeurs Laravel

Le parcours professionnel de Jamie Peters témoigne d’une évolution majeure dans la culture du développement PHP. Passé du PHP basique à un artisan du code sous Laravel, Jamie a su embrasser pleinement les bonnes pratiques promues par le framework. En 2024, il partage son expérience à travers des talks et articles dont son blog personnel est une référence. Il insiste particulièrement sur l’importance d’écrire un code lisible et maintenable, facteur clé pour rester efficace sur le long terme.

Travaillant désormais dans une agence Laravel Diamond Partner, Jamie illustre comment le développement peut devenir une passion à part entière lorsqu’il est associé à un framework puissant et bien pensé. Sa méthode repose sur une planification soignée de l’architecture, favorisant les tests unitaires et une lecture claire des responsabilités des classes et méthodes.

Les piliers d’un code propre avec Laravel selon Jamie Peters

  • Organisation claire du code via des dossiers et namespaces explicites pour séparer les responsabilités.
  • Respect des standards PSR, indispensables pour la cohérence et la collaboration dans l’équipe.
  • Décomposition en petites fonctions pour faciliter la compréhension et les tests.
  • Utilisation optimale des services et providers pour injecter les dépendances sans couplage fort.
  • Validation centralisée et sécurisation des données pour garantir la robustesse des applications.

Ces principes sont enseignés dans de nombreuses ressources spécialisées, notamment dans des cours complets comme celui proposé sur Udemy pour maîtriser Laravel 10, qui accompagne pas à pas vers la réalisation d’un projet professionnel optimisé et maintenable.

Nouveautés produit Laravel : ce qu’il faut retenir en février

En février 2026, Laravel confirme sa position de référence dans le développement web avec une mise à jour majeure de son écosystème. Cette nouvelle version du framework PHP introduit des fonctionnalités innovantes visant à optimiser la performance, renforcer la sécurité…

Laravel Senegal : Idrissa Ndiouck, artisan du jour, au cœur d’une communauté innovante

Laravel continue d’insuffler un vent de renouveau dans le développement web, particulièrement au Sénégal où Idrissa Ndiouck incarne cette dynamique comme artisan du jour. Co-fondateur de Laravel Senegal, Idrissa est au centre d’une communauté innovante qui façonne l’usage du framework…

Adopter Laravel pour un code durable dans vos projets professionnels

Au-delà de l’expérience personnelle de Jamie Peters, l’adoption de Laravel s’avère une stratégie gagnante pour les entreprises voulant garantir la pérennité de leurs solutions web. Un code propre facilite les évolutions fonctionnelles, réduit les bugs et permet d’intégrer aisément de nouvelles technologies, notamment dans le contexte exigeant des SaaS modernes.

De plus, la communauté dynamique de Laravel propose un large éventail de packages et d’outils qui s’intègrent naturellement dans le flux de travail. Cette abondance ressourcée Miche est précieuse pour les développeurs désirant optimiser leur programmation sans sacrifier la maintenabilité.

Des formations pour se perfectionner dans le framework PHP

Se former à Laravel aujourd’hui ne se limite pas à apprendre une syntaxe ; il s’agit d’intégrer une philosophie où la qualité du code est la priorité. Les formations spécialisées encouragent l’adoption des bonnes pratiques et aident à maîtriser les outils récents, favorisant ainsi un développement plus rapide et fiable.

Pour découvrir les bases et les avancées du code Laravel, les plateformes comme Certiquizz ou Laravel.cm proposent des ressources adaptées à tous les niveaux, mettant l’accent sur la maintenabilité et la sécurité. Ce savoir-faire technique est un investissement clé dans la réussite professionnelle sur le marché du développement web.

Pour approfondir la dimension artisanale du code propre, la chaîne dédiée THE (CLEAN) CODE OF A LARAVEL DEVELOPER offre des tutoriels et retours d’expérience inspirants, qui illustrent la rigueur demandée dans les projets Laravel modernes.